Step 1: Research the Health and Wellness Studio Market
Market research stands as your initial requirement for launching a successful health and wellness studio. The research work creates a base to locate voids in your local market where your studio can operate. Start your analysis with demographic information focused on your chosen area while studying both income levels and age ranges alongside the current health practices of residents. Your research about competitors should include their service offerings together with pricing structures and successful elements of their operations. Your vision requires the detection of contemporary wellness industry patterns that support it. Boutique fitness studios have expanded their membership numbers exponentially at 121%, while traditional gym memberships grew by only 15% per the IHRSA statistics.
Step 2: Develop a Comprehensive Business Plan
A well-formed business plan serves as the foundation for the enduring success of your health and wellness studio. Your first step should include creating a mission statement that explains your studio’s objectives together with the special value you will deliver to your clients. Our service offerings need clarification because you will provide yoga services, personal training, nutrition counseling, or multiple modalities. Your marketing effectiveness will increase when you define precisely who your audience is both by age and personality characteristics.
Your financial section should display startup including equipment and renovation costs and permits with operational expenses ais,d revenue forecasting. Business reports from IBISWorld indicate that launching a small fitness studio requires between $10,000 to $50,000 in startup funding but wellness centers need investments starting at $100,000.
Step 3: Secure Funding and Find the Perfect Location
Your business plan now enables you to obtain funding which will let you create your health and wellness studio. Decide between different funding sources which may include small business loans and lines of credit as well as investors and crowdfunding platforms. The Small Business Administration reports that financing is utilized by 73% of small business founders during startup operations. Your funding success enables you to search for a location that meets visibility requirements and offers both accessibility and affordability.

Step 5: Implement Effective Marketing and Client Acquisition Strategies
A strategic marketing plan stands as an essential requirement for acquiring and keeping clients at your health and wellness studio. A strong brand identity should express your special value proposition to attract your target market. Research from Mintel indicates that brand values drive 64% of consumers to choose their wellness products. Your business needs to distribute content through digital and traditional marketing channels that match your target customer profile.
Develop a professional website with search engine optimization features alongside social media profiles that allow you to present your expertise to build a community. A referral program has proven effective according to Wharton School of Business research because it results in customers who maintain a 16% higher lifetime value than regular clients.

To establish a health and wellness studio what size investment in initial capital will be necessary?
The initial expenses to launch a small studio start between $10,000 and $50,000 but advancing to complete wellness facilities requires capital exceeding $100,000 depending on location and equipment and facility renovation needs.
What licenses together with permits do I require to operate my wellness studio?
The essential requirements for starting a wellness studio consist of a business license and certificate of occupancy alongside professional service certifications health department permits and insurance coverage. Different licenses and permits exist according to the particular location and specific wellness services the business provides.
What approach should I use to establish appropriate prices for my wellness services? Research your competitors’ prices first then calculate all operational expenses and analyze your target market demographics to select appropriate prices through testing multiple options. Studios implement membership structures that allow clients to select from different price levels.
